About the Project

Since the release of the RPG in the 90's I have been a real SLA fan boy and when I discovered the miniatures for the CS1 miniatures game I went all in. I have played quite a few beta games with a friend and it is a lovely smart little skirmish game. Unfortunately it seemed to die a death after the Kickstarter (No politics or judgements of what went on in this post please.) Consequently I very sadly packed my stuff away. Now that the game has been rescued and is being packed and shipped as we speak by Word Forge Games and Nightfall. I have got my models out to complete in preperation of the new stuff arising.

As I said earlier I am staying at Mums this week as she has had first of a new course of treatment today and I want to make sure she is ok.

I have bought with me my Carrien as I hoped they would be relatively easy along with a mini paint kit.

Carrien with a drybrush of Army Painter Mahogany Brown. This is a limited version of my rusty metal dry brush technique, as the Carrien have quite a bit of metal equipment and armour I thought it would be the best way to start.Carrien with a drybrush of Army Painter Mahogany Brown. This is a limited version of my rusty metal dry brush technique, as the Carrien have quite a bit of metal equipment and armour I thought it would be the best way to start.
With a drybrush of GW Bolt Gun Metal. Next I will be basecoating the flesh a deep red brown and the skulls and claws bone colour. All the rubble together. After the drybrushing i picked out small areas of colour, some washes of colour on the detrius between the main pieces. The larger pieces of machinery have all had their colours of paint bloched on with initially a dark shade and then highlighted up with two lighter shades. They were tjen given a wash of Strong Tone followed when dry by a drybrush of bleached bone.All the rubble together.
